Description The unity-gain stable LM4913 is both a mono differential output (for bridge-tied loads, or BTL) audio power amplifier and
a single-ended (SE) stereo headphone amplifier. Operating on a single 5V supply, the mono BTL mode delivers 2W (typ) to a
4Ω load (Note 1) at 0.3% THD+N. In SE stereo mode, the amplifier will deliver 90mW to 32Ω loads. The LM4913 features circuitry
that suppresses output transients ("clicks and pops").
The LM4913 is designed for notebook and other handheld portable applications. It delivers high quality output power from a
surface-mount package and requires few external components. The LM4913 is pin and functionally compatible with the TPA0213.
Other features include an active-low micro-power shutdown mode and thermal shutdown protection.
The LM4913 is available in a space efficient 10-lead exposed-DAP TSSOP package.
When operating on a 5VDC supply, an LM4913MH that has been properly mounted to a circuit board will deliver 2W into 4Ω. See the Application Information
sections for further information concerning PCB layout suggestions to maximize the LM4913MH's output power with a 4Ω load.
